Clippers look to start another home winning streak

Dec 5, 2006 - 2:29 PM Miami (7-9) at LA Clippers (8-8) 10:30 pm EST

LOS ANGELES (Ticker) -- The Los Angeles Clippers look for their second straight triumph at the Staples Center when they host the Miami Heat on Tuesday.

After dropping just their second home game of the season, 97-88, to the crosstown rival Los Angeles Lakers on Saturday, the Clippers rebounded with an easy 116-91 triumph over the Orlando Magic on Sunday.

Elton Brand led the Clippers, who are 8-2 at home, with 31 points, while Tim Thomas added 20 and Corey Maggette finished with 17.

The Heat have won three of their last four and try to build off a 98-97 victory over the Memphis Grizzlies on Saturday. James Posey was the hero for Miami, sinking a 3-pointer at the buzzer.

Dwyane Wade led the Heat with 23 points and Antoine Walker finished with 18.

On Monday, reigning NBA Finals MVP Wade was named Sports Illustrated's Sportsman of the Year.
